I have installed SuSE one one of my computers and have problem accessing some web sites such as www.sun.com and www.alltheweb.com. I have tried with netscape, Konqueror. lynx and telnet. [snip] This means that the networking services work and the computer can resolve names to IP and I have a contact to the Internet. I do not understand this feature / bug and would appreciate if someone could help me with some suggestions :-)
Are you sure it's not an ISP routing problem?
This is the right question. Please try: 1) dig www.sun.com You should get: ; <<>> DiG 8.3 <<>> www.sun.com ;; res options: init recurs defnam dnsrch ;; got answer: ;; ->>HEADER<<- opcode: QUERY, status: NOERROR, id: 4 ;; flags: qr rd ra; QUERY: 1, ANSWER: 1, AUTHORITY: 0, ADDITIONAL: 0 ;; QUERY SECTION: ;; www.sun.com, type = A, class = IN ;; ANSWER SECTION: www.sun.com. 15h16m55s IN A 192.18.97.241 ;; Total query time: 0 msec ;; FROM: home to SERVER: default -- 192.168.16.3 ;; WHEN: Sun Apr 22 23:37:29 2001 ;; MSG SIZE sent: 29 rcvd: 45 2) dig www.alltheweb.com You should get: ; <<>> DiG 8.3 <<>> www.alltheweb.com ;; res options: init recurs defnam dnsrch ;; got answer: ;; ->>HEADER<<- opcode: QUERY, status: NOERROR, id: 4 ;; flags: qr rd ra; QUERY: 1, ANSWER: 1, AUTHORITY: 0, ADDITIONAL: 0 ;; QUERY SECTION: ;; www.alltheweb.com, type = A, class = IN ;; ANSWER SECTION: www.alltheweb.com. 1D IN A 209.202.148.99 ;; Total query time: 42 msec ;; FROM: home to SERVER: default -- 192.168.16.3 ;; WHEN: Sun Apr 22 23:38:22 2001 ;; MSG SIZE sent: 35 rcvd: 51 3) Now, do a traceroute to each site.
